After taking a much closer look at the movement engravings and serial details, this is correctly identified as an Elgin U.S.A. movement, serial 333514, not a generic or unknown maker. Elgin serial-number references place movement numbers in this range in the mid-1870s, making this a true early American antique watch component.

The movement is correctly identified as Elgin National Watch Company, marked U.S.A., with serial 333514. The dial appears unsigned, which is very common on antique ladies watches of this type, with the maker identified on the movement rather than the dial.
